Clinical Applications and Mechanisms of Klotho in Periodontitis Diagnosis and Therapy.
Objectives: Periodontitis is a prevalent chronic inflammatory condition affecting the periodontal supporting tissue, and Klotho has anti-inflammatory and antioxidant effects. In recent years, some emerging evidence has revealed a link between Klotho and periodontitis. This review aims to elucidate the effects of Klotho in periodontitis and summarize the methods to increase Klotho levels for clinical treatment.
Subjects and methods: We conducted a systematic search of PubMed, Web of Science, and Embase databases to review the current research status of Klotho in relation to periodontitis and its roles in periodontal disease mechanisms.
Results: Klotho demonstrates anti-inflammatory, antioxidant, autophagy-enhancing, and alveolar bone regeneration-promoting effects in periodontitis. Feasible strategies to elevate Klotho levels in humans include exogenous supplementation of Klotho and modulation of its upstream regulatory pathways.
Conclusion: Klotho and its associated enhancers show significant therapeutic potential for the management of periodontitis; however, the underlying mechanisms and more clinical studies are still lacking, and further research is needed.
